How to Send Ringtones By Bluetooth With a Sidekick 3

Ringtones give phone users a way to express their personality or feeling. As technology has advanced, methods of transferring ringtones between cell phones have become easier and more convenient. Traditional methods included having to store a cell phone's ringtone on a computer before funneling it to another cellular device. The Sidekick's Bluetooth technology allows users to wirelessly transfer music, pictures and ringtones over the air with no connector cable required.

Instructions

    • 1

      Select the ringtone from your Sidekick 3 you wish to transfer. The ringtone can be found in your "Documents" folder or your external memory card.

    • 2

      Press the "Menu" key, then "Send via." A list of options should appear in the pull-down menu. Select the "Bluetooth" option.

    • 3

      Select the device to which you are sending the ringtone. Make sure the other device has Bluetooth capabilities and is turned on so it can be detected.

    • 4

      Once your Sidekick 3 discovers and pairs the devices, hit the "Done" button to execute the ringtone transfer.
